## Building Access — Spares Room (Hullbrook Annex)

Contractors: the spare hardware room is down the east corridor on the ground floor, third door on the left. Sign in at the front desk first and grab a visitor lanyard. Anything you take out, jot it in the blue logbook — yes, even the little stuff. The door self-locks, so don't wedge it. To get in, punch in the code below.

staff pass of hagug-taguf = bdg-HJ-9

Subject: Key rotation for Glyphsense encoding service

Team, ahead of Thursday's sync: we rotated the credential for Glyphsense, the service that detects character encodings on uploaded text files. The old key stops working Friday at noon. Please update your local configs and the staging deploy before then, and verify detection still passes the fixture suite. The new key is below.

app token of tagug-hahaf = kto2_9v

The Velura platform ships two client SDKs, Velura-Swift and Velura-Kt, which are required to maintain strict feature parity for all authentication, token refresh, and payload-signing paths. Any divergence — even temporary — must be recorded in the parity ledger and reviewed before release. Note that Velura-Kt currently pins an older crypto provider; this is tracked as an accepted-risk item. The complete parity matrix, including per-release sign-off records, is maintained on the internal page linked below.

operations page: https://confluence.lumicsys.internal/projects/display/projects/display

Building Access: Shared Canteen with Norrbeck Analytics

Quick heads-up for the facilities desk: our level-one canteen connects through to Norrbeck Analytics next door, and their staff can wander in between 11:30 and 14:00. That's fine — it's in the lease. Just keep the connecting door propped only during those hours and make sure it latches afterwards. If a Norrbeck colleague needs to come through outside lunch, walk them round via reception instead. The connecting door itself takes the code below.

door code, tagep-yahaf: bdg-MXKGXI-35155284